what is the molar mass of an element

Molar mass is a mass of a given chemical element or chemical compound divided by the amount of substance.  The molar mass of a compound can be calculated by adding the standard atomic masses.

Molar mass is usually the mass of one mole of an element or a compound. Or molar mass is the mass of an element/compound divided by the amount of substance or simply moles.
